Two Colorado companies were winners in a recent customer-service survey by the Corporate Research International market research firm.
The Chipotle Mexican Grill and Quiznos Sub restaurant chains of Denver ranked second and third, respectively, in the survey’s fast-food restaurant category. The No. 1 restaurant brand in that category was Subway.
Ohio-based Corporate Research International, known largely for its mystery-shopping services, produces the RealPeopleRatings survey each quarter. The study “illustrates the importance of brand image and customer perception,” according to the research company.
Owned by Chipotle Mexican Grill Inc. (NYSE: CMG), the Chipotle franchise offers “gourmet” burritos and tacos served in fast-casual restaurants.
